Why Fire Risk Assessments Are Vital?

Fire Risk Assessment in Hendon can occur unexpectedly, and its consequences can be devastating. A fire risk assessment helps to:

  • Identify Fire Hazards: Detect potential risks from electrical systems, heating units, cooking equipment, and combustible materials.
  • Assess Risk Levels: Evaluate the likelihood of a fire occurring and its potential impact on occupants and property.
  • Implement Safety Measures: Recommend fire alarms, extinguishers, emergency lighting, safe evacuation routes, and staff or tenant training.
  • Ensure Legal Compliance: Align your property with the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005, mandatory for businesses, multi-occupancy residential buildings, and HMOs across London.

Fire Safety Tips for Property Owners in Hendon

Fire safety is a non-negotiable responsibility for property owners, landlords, and business managers in Hendon, London. Conducting a professional fire risk assessment ensures legal compliance, protects lives, and reduces property damage risks.

  • Regularly test smoke alarms and fire detection systems.
  • Ensure fire doors and emergency exits are accessible and fully operational.
  • Provide staff or tenants with fire safety training and clear evacuation plans.
  • Maintain fire extinguishers, emergency lighting, and clear safety signage.
  • Review and update fire risk assessments whenever there are changes in building layout, occupancy, or usage.

FAQs

What is a fire risk assessment?
A fire risk assessment identifies potential fire hazards, evaluates risks, and provides recommendations to prevent fires and protect occupants.

Who requires a fire risk assessment in Hendon?
All property owners, landlords, and business managers of residential, commercial, or industrial properties are required by law to have a fire risk assessment.

How often should a fire risk assessment be conducted?
Fire risk assessments should be reviewed at least annually or whenever significant changes occur to the building or its usage.
